Port of Chignik (USKCL): Details, Transit Times & Shipping Routes
Port of Chignik (UN/LOCODE USKCL) is a very small coastal (natural) harbor located in United States, on the North Pacific Ocean. It sits at 56.3000° N, 158.4000° W. The port reports cargo pier depths around 6.4 m. Shelter afforded is rated poor. Cargo handling includes wharves, anchorage facilities.

What is the largest vessel that can call at Port of Chignik?
Port of Chignik reports a maximum draft of 10.1 m, a maximum length of 61 m for vessels calling at the port.
